Austin Phoenix Virginia Polytechnic Institute & State A disaggregated lunar infrastructure requires novel thermal management methods to enable future lunar operations. While thermal management solutions exist for large infrastructure, the smaller mobile systems that operate independently require improved temperature regulation devices that can survive without heaters or substantial power requirements, while limiting stress-inducing temperature fluctuations.
